Transaction fda39c2ecfa4c92cd7ed355d663838159e6c2f609de62e2a310829d869f1a491
1 Input
1 Output
-
fda39c2ecfa4c92cd7ed355d663838159e6c2f609de62e2a310829d869f1a491:0
- value
- 3784768
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a999f709772c5715bef15bf59fceb32a8fb5e82a OP_EQUAL
- address
- 3H9nZdxYL2MiuRdt3aSmPSa1Wg8qQYd48k